Handover: logtail-cli (internal)

Welcome aboard. The logtail CLI pulls streams from the Fennworth aggregator; use the --follow flag for live tailing and --since for historical windows. Config lives in your home directory under .logtail. Marisol maintained the parser plugins; I've taken over the retention filters. Known quirk: the cursor resets if the aggregator restarts mid-stream, so checkpoint often. To unlock the archived vault streams, enter the recovery passphrase below when prompted.

unlock words, fawig-bagef: olidor-holir-istox-holath-tamys-quenion-giliel

* Support note: previews are rendered server-side as downsampled peak
 * arrays, not full decodes, so a "flat" preview usually means the
 * upload was silent or truncated — not a rendering bug. If customers
 * report jagged or missing previews, check the bucket count and peak
 * window first before escalating. The constants below control sampling
 * density, peak window size, and render timeouts, and are safe to read
 * but should not be changed without an engineering review. The tuning
 * values currently in effect are listed here.
 */

tuning table, yahap-hahip:
BUDGETS = {
    "praiel": 88,
    "quenox": 61,
    "nordor": 332,
    "gorix": 835,
    "ruswyn": 186,
}

**Idempotency keys — capacity note for the Q3 release**

Heads up before we ship Tollbooth 3.2: the idempotency key store grows linearly with retry volume, and the new payment partners roughly double our retry rate. At current TTLs we'd hit the Redis cluster's memory ceiling in about six weeks. Plan is to shorten key retention for settled payments and shard by merchant prefix — no schema change, just config. Rollout should go behind the flag so we can back out cleanly. The relevant knobs are these constants.

tuning table, kawep-tawif:
CAPS = {
    "olidor": 80,
    "belion": 7,
    "quenys": 225,
    "druox": 839,
    "fraath": 482,
}